Why Mobile Casino Play Feels Different

The main advantage is obvious, mobility. Still, it is more than a matter of convenience. Phone screens encourage shorter sessions, and that can make gaming feel lighter and more spontaneous. You may open a slot for ten minutes, close it, and not think about it again until another day. For some players, that is genuinely preferable to a long planned session at a computer.

Modern mobile casinos are built around touch controls, so the better ones do not feel like squeezed-down desktop websites. Buttons are large enough to tap without frustration, game menus are easier to filter, and account details can usually be reached with a couple of presses. It sounds minor, but a cluttered cashier page or a tiny bonus button can quickly ruin the mood. I have found that the best mobile sites are often the ones that do not try to put every single feature on the first screen.

There is a trade-off, of course. A smaller display can make detailed game statistics, long terms and conditions, or a busy live dealer lobby harder to absorb. Landscape mode sometimes helps, but not always. Mobile play is excellent for straightforward games and quick account checks, while a desktop can still be more comfortable for deeper browsing.

Choosing a Platform That Works on Your Phone

Before registering, test the site as a visitor if possible. Browse the lobby, open a few game pages, and see how quickly the pages respond on both Wi-Fi and mobile data. A casino may advertise an impressive game library, yet that is not especially useful if the lobby freezes whenever you search for a provider. Small details tend to tell the story.

A dedicated application can be convenient because it may load a little faster and allow simple notifications. On the other hand, a well-made mobile browser site avoids the need for downloads and updates. Neither option is automatically better. Some players dislike filling their phone with apps, while others prefer the familiar icon on their home screen. Perhaps the sensible approach is to choose the format that makes your account easiest to manage, not merely the one with the flashiest design.

Registration should be clear and not overly confusing. A trustworthy operator will explain what information it needs, why verification may be requested, and how long checks are likely to take. Identity verification can feel like an interruption when you are ready to play, admittedly, but it is also an important protection against fraud and underage access.

Games, Bonuses and the Small-Screen Experience

Slots are usually the natural stars of mobile casinos. They suit touch play well, load quickly on modern devices, and come in practically every theme imaginable. Many titles also include adjustable sound, turbo options, demo modes where permitted, and clear paytable links. It can be tempting to jump between dozens of games, though spending a few minutes with one game often gives a better sense of its pace and features.

Table games have improved considerably on phones too. Blackjack, baccarat, roulette and video poker generally translate well, particularly when the interface keeps the betting area clean. Live casino games can be more demanding because they rely on a stable connection and video stream. When the connection is good, the social element is enjoyable. When it is not, a spinning loading symbol can be enough to make anyone lose patience.

Bonuses deserve a careful read on any device, but especially on mobile where it is easy to skip over fine print. A welcome package, free spins, reload offer, or cashback deal may look generous at first glance. Check the wagering requirement, maximum bet limit, eligible games, expiry date, and withdrawal conditions before opting in. A smaller promotion with simple terms can be more useful than a huge headline offer with restrictions hidden several screens down.

Payments, Safety and Sensible Habits

A reliable mobile casino should offer familiar payment methods and explain deposit or withdrawal times plainly. Cards, e-wallets, bank transfers, and sometimes digital payment services are common options, although availability varies by location. The important part is transparency. Look for minimum and maximum limits, processing fees, verification rules, and whether the withdrawal method needs to match the deposit method.

Security is less visible, which is why it can be overlooked. Use a private connection where possible, keep your device updated, and avoid saving payment details on a shared phone. A strong password and two-factor authentication, if available, are small steps that can prevent a much larger problem. It is also wise to log out after playing, even if that extra tap feels unnecessary.

Most importantly, mobile access makes it easy to play often, and that is where a personal limit helps. Set a budget before depositing, take breaks, and treat casino games as paid entertainment rather than a financial plan. Wins are enjoyable, naturally, but they are never guaranteed. The ability to carry a casino anywhere should not mean it has to follow you everywhere.
